Power Macintosh G5 Arcana

My Power Macintosh G5, with two 2.0GHz processors and 1.5GB of RAM does just about everything I ask - quickly.

I decided to see what the thermal impact of all this hard work might be - how much can a G5 warm up extremely dry (5-10% rH) air while working really hard?

Processor settings:


Processor 1: On
Processor 2: On
Nap mode: Off
Processor performance: Highest
Processor load: Between 80-90% utilization for each processor.

Inlet air temp: 67.5 degrees F.
Exhaust air temp: (Average of two exhaust grilles for processor section) 94.7 degrees F.


What if I disable a processor?

Processor 1: On
Processor 2: Off
Nap mode: Off
Processor performance: Highest
Processor load: Between 80-90% utilization.

Inlet air temp: 67.5 degrees F.
Exhaust air temp: (Average of two exhaust grilles for processor section) 91.2 degrees F.
